Office中国论坛/Access中国论坛

标题: 请问,直接打开一个带参数的存储过程,并返回记录集的vba代码怎么写? [打印本页]

作者: 徐阿鹏    时间: 2005-10-31 17:49
标题: 请问,直接打开一个带参数的存储过程,并返回记录集的vba代码怎么写?
就是类似于docmd.openOpenQuery ,直接打开个记录集的方法
作者: zyp    时间: 2005-10-31 20:31
阿鹏,不知这是不是你想要的:dim Rs as new adodb.recordset

set Rs=currentproject.connection.execute ("exec 存储过程 @参数1=值1,@参数2=值2,@参数3=值3")
作者: 徐阿鹏    时间: 2005-11-3 20:00
这个不行啊,我要直接就在应用界面上打开个数据表窗体啊
作者: zyp    时间: 2005-11-6 18:33
以下是引用徐阿鹏在2005-11-3 12:00:00的发言:

这个不行啊,我要直接就在应用界面上打开个数据表窗体啊



如果是将它做为窗体的数据源,直接用:

set me.recordset=currentproject.connection.execute ("exec 存储过程 @参数1=值1,@参数2=值2,@参数3=值3")




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3